juishlID:Juishl
107891次访问,排名794好友0人,关注者1
Juishl的文章
原创 33 篇
翻译 0 篇
转载 1 篇
评论 118 篇
Juishl的公告

芮 祥 麟

SAP中国研究院总裁

随着2003年11月SAP中国研究院的正式开幕,芮祥麟先生被任命为该研究院总裁。凭借中国优秀的人才资源和巨大的市场机遇,他致力于将SAP中国研究院打造为SAP全球研发网络中的世界级研发机构。

SAP中国研究院的主要研究方向包括:中小型企业解决方案、行业最佳业务实践解决方案,企业级SOA研究, 适应性计算研究, 客户订制开发,产品国际化等。目前有600名中国最优秀的软件工程师在此研究院工作。随着SAP中国研究院的不断壮大,预计2008年旗下的研发人员将会突破2000人。

2005年,芮祥麟先生被北京大学微电子及软件学院聘为该院的特别客座教授,主讲全球软件研发与ERP解决方案。2006年,芮祥麟先生以其丰富的经验和专业的技术被欧盟邀请担任中国-欧盟信息技术合作项目欧方评审委员以保证项目的顺利进行。

芮祥麟先生在软件行业从业超过20年。他于1992年加入位于德国沃尔多夫的SAP 公司,担任高级平台软件工程师,1993年作为解决方案系统架构师调任至SAP北美研究院,并专注于下一代产品的研发。芮祥麟先生在SAP中国工作也已超过12年,在创立SAP中国研究院以前,他曾担任SAP大中国区高级副总裁,负责中国大陆、香港、台湾地区的咨询业务,带领200名顾问为该地区超过500家的公司成功地实施SAP项目。

芮祥麟先生的职业生涯始于1988年,最初任职于位于德国鲁尔区的提森克鲁伯钢铁公司(ThyssenKrupp) ,担任其软件工程师2年;在加入SAP之前,他还作为系统工程师在德国慕尼黑的欧洲航空防卫及太空公司(EADS European Aeronautic Defence and Space) 工作两年。

芮祥麟先生1960年生于台湾,现为德国籍。2000年,他获得了美国斯坦福大学商学院在职项目学位。1982年,芮祥麟先生于台湾大学机械工程系获得学士学位。1988年,他获得德国Siegen大学自动控制工程硕士学位并在1988-1993年期间完成了自动控制博士研究。
最近评论
cqg1220:机柜
mike3w:企业在业务系统运营一段时间,具备数据积累后, 数据分析和预测是必然的.

pfworld:请问SOA对于初级别的程序员(自由开发程序员)开发程序有没有帮助?
calinsun:芮老师分析的非常经典,相信真正去这样做过的人相信soa方法论是未来企业应用软件发展的趋势。
通过两个电信领域两个运营生产系统利用SOA方法论对系统进行业务建模、数据建模的经历深刻体会芮老师说的非常精辟。
我相信未来企业应用软件的市场会由能充分利用这种方法构建的产品主宰。
jassonzou:非常好,芮老师不愧是真正的专家。
基于可视化的服务定义、服务重用、服务组装,继而基于已有服务实现流程自动化或重组,真的会提高生产效率。
文章分类
    收藏
      相册
      存档
      软件项目交易
      订阅我的博客
      XML聚合  FeedSky
      订阅到鲜果
      订阅到Google
      订阅到抓虾
      订阅到BlogLines
      订阅到Yahoo
      订阅到GouGou
      订阅到飞鸽
      订阅到Rojo
      订阅到newsgator
      订阅到netvibes

      原创 BPM/SOA把业务和技术统一在“服务”中收藏

      新一篇: 软件即服务杂谈 | 旧一篇: 业务流程平台(Business Process Platform,BPP)

       经历了本世纪初的网络泡沫破灭,越来越多的企业把注意力集中在了降低成本上。在《经济学家》上的一份调查报告提到,53%的首席执行官认为扩大市场份额是当今首要目标,50%的人认为扩大销售收入是首要任务。为了实现业务增长,越来越多的企业正在寻找创新业务模式,以取得竞争优势。《经济学家》调查还发现,54%的企业管理人员表示,从现在起到2010年,新型的业务模式将超越新产品和服务,成为公司竞争优势更主要的来源。应对新型业务模式的创新要求,管理学界提出了诸如业务流程再造(Business Process Reengineering, BPR)等许多方法论。在流程再造的实践中,管理方法论结合IT做实施,就产生了业务流程管理(Business Process Management, BPM)。
       
      IT生来就是作为提高公司竞争优势的一个重要手段。在过去的几十年里,IT帮助企业在诸如人力资源管理、采购、报销、制造、供应链管理等等方面实现了业务自动化,对企业运作效率的提高是有目共睹的。随着应用的深入,原来“孤岛”的IT系统逐渐要求互通互联。不仅如此,伴随企业对业务创新的强烈要求,IT系统的互通互联要求能够随需应变,根据业务“任意”组合。应用需求的发展,对IT提出了更高的组件化和标准化要求。虽然诸如面对对象分析和设计,乃至更早的IT系统分析设计理论,都曾经帮助解决了当初IT应用中诸多的问题,但已经无法满足业务流程创新的步伐。SOA就是对最新的应用 需求发展做出的回应,试图以更高抽象度IT系统方法论来解决问题。
       
      如果把信息技术和业务管理看作提高企业运作效率和效能的两个方向的努力,这两个方向之间的鸿沟正在逐渐弥合。其中BPM代表了管理方向上结合IT的最新尝试,而SOA则是信息技术试图以屏蔽技术细节和提供更高程度的系统功能抽象,用业务方向能够理解的语言来表达技术核心价值。虽然目前还远不能说BPM/SOA解决了问题,但是可以说这个组合优胜于以往的任何一种方法。
       
      具体来说,对于业务流程的分析研究,始终都有一个从模型向应用系统转化的问题。在管理学中,对业务流程的分析研究虽说发明了许多成熟的建模工具,帮助业务人员方便有效的构建和优化流程模型。但问题是这些工具只是停留在可视化辅助建模上(visual aid),所有最后的模型还要交付给IT人员去实施。就算按照最流行面对对象的方法,IT人员在拿到模型之后,无论是把它转化成用例图(Use Case)还是活动图(Activity Diagram),总之先要转化为IT的语言,然后再细化实现。管理语言表述的流程模型和IT方法复述的信息系统模型之间,总会有概念理解和表达方式导致的差异问题。而BPM /SOA的组合能有效的减少差距。在这里,SOA提供更高程度的信息系统功能抽象,服务层面的抽象让信息系统功能直接匹配业务流程上单个活动的粒度;而BPM流程建模过程中,组成业务流程模型的基本活动不再只是可视化辅助建模的图形元素,而是能够实实在在地映射到信息系统提供的具体服务。再辅佐以自动代码创建和系统部署辅助,建模过程就类似等同于信息系统构建过程,避免了管理语言和IT语言翻译引起的差距。再进一步,同步的业务流程模型和信息系统具有流程优化重构的灵活性和高效率。
       
      BPM/SOA的结合点是就是“服务”。无论对BPM还是SOA,两者都是能够独立存在和运用的。SOA通过信息系统抽象,提供标准接口的服务,BPM指导业务流程创建,消费服务。服务抽象层和业务流程层的配合,具有前所未有的灵活性,两者结合带来效用倍增。这是BPM/SOA组合方案的最大推动力,通过“服务”业务和技术获得了统一。
       

      发表于 @ 2007年06月15日 15:30:00|评论(loading...)|编辑

      新一篇: 软件即服务杂谈 | 旧一篇: 业务流程平台(Business Process Platform,BPP)

      评论

      #Michael_D007 发表于2007-06-18 12:50:11  IP: 121.43.235.*
      在《经济学家》上的一份调查报告提到,53%的首席执行官认为扩大市场份额是当今首要目标,50%的人认为扩大销售收入是首要任务。
      ========================================
      看不明白!
      一份报告 两个首要任务比例之和竟然是103%?难道”首要目标“和”首要任务“这是两道题?
      而且,虽然不能说扩大市场份额与扩大销售收入是一回事,但基本上相关性很大吧?
      #alltigers 发表于2007-07-03 20:19:03  IP: 222.125.110.*
      芮老师:您的一些说法好像不是很对哦~~

      BPR是90年代提出来的,不是本世纪末互联网泡沫破灭以后。
      对BPR的实践和总结,算作“管理学界”,也是有点牵强。

      还有:“在过去的几十年里,IT帮助企业在诸如人力资源管理、采购、报销、制造、供应链管理等等方面实现了业务自动化”——这是典型的IT神话。

      您说:“虽然诸如面对对象分析和设计,乃至更早的IT系统分析设计理论,都曾经帮助解决了当初IT应用中诸多的问题,但已经无法满足业务流程创新的步伐。SOA就是对最新的应用 需求发展做出的回应,试图以更高抽象度IT系统方法论来解决问题”

      拿SOA和OOA&OOD比较,就好像拿厨房与大楼比好坏,不是一个层面上的东西怎么比啊。

      “具体来说,对于业务流程的分析研究,始终都有一个从模型向应用系统转化的问题。在管理学中,对业务流程的分析研究虽说发明了许多成熟的建模工具,帮助业务人员方便有效的构建和优化流程模型。”

      在管理学中发明的业务流程建模工具,您说的这个“管理学”不是大家理解的management吧?对业务流程的分析研究,哪来一个“始终”要从模型向应用系统转呢?难道没有计算机的年代,管理者就不曾分析过业务流程吗?




      #hsutter 发表于2007-07-05 14:59:52  IP: 219.143.46.*
      芮老师,感觉本文有生拉硬拽的问题。一些细节问题,上面的alltigers提了一些。我想就SOA本身说说自己的看法。
      BPM/SOA,或者将BPM/SOA与OO并列,我觉得似乎不合适。
      先说BPM/SOA:一个企业是像早期那样买个单机版MIS,还是上一个大型ERP等等,目的都可以说是BPM的信息化。随着企业的发展,上的

      系统越来越多,五花八门,这时候要将它们关联起来,于是有了SOA的概念。但SOA不是取代BPM的,换句话说BPM是永恒的,而SOA只是

      我们在现阶段想到的可能最好的BMP信息化的手段。一个是手段,一个是目标,怎么可能等量齐观呢?至于“如果把信息技术和业务管

      理看作提高企业运作效率和效能的两个方向的努力”之类的话,显然是有问题的。企业引入信息技术,目的是提高业务管理水平,同样

      一个是手段,一个目标,咋成了“两个方向的努力”?
      再说说“从模型向应用系统转化的问题”的问题。“就算按照最流行面对对象的方法,IT人员在拿到模型之后,无论是把它转化成用例

      图(Use Case)还是活动图(Activity Diagram),总之先要转化为IT的语言,然后再细化实现。”从模型到应用系统的转化是永恒的

      ,与是否用OO无关。新技术、新理论的出现,只会改变“转化”的具体过程。比如没有组件之前,拿到用户需求,必须从一个一个函数

      开始编写功能;组件逐渐发展后,很多稳定的功能有了固定实现,于是就可以通过对它们的组装来实现整个系统。“是否需要转化”没

      有变,只是转化方式变了。这里的确存在管理模型与IT模型的差异问题,但SOA怎么可能“避免了管理语言和IT语言翻译引起的差距”

      呢?SOA无非是通过Service等手段在更高抽象层次上(譬如与函数化、过程化、组件/包相比)实现了模型的转化。没有避免转化过程

      的存在,转化造成的差异就是无可避免的。
      现在将SOA越吹越神乎,本来初衷是解决企业内所谓系统孤岛的问题,到现在它似乎还变成了管理学、IT科学的拯救者和领路人,商业的力量真是可怕。
      #Juishl 发表于2007-07-05 16:21:01  IP: 169.145.197.*
      澄清一些问题:
      BPR和互联网泡沫破灭没有关系,但确实更多属于管理学范畴。SOA应该是在OO基础上更高层次的抽象,这里没有对比的意思。
      原来的管理流程工具知识为更好表述和分析流程,有了SOA分析流程的模型可以直接变成系统实现,就是说的模型驱动开发。
      BPM/SOA组合优胜于以往的任何一种方法, BPM从业务向IT发展,而SOA从IT实现向业务迎合。
      #hared 发表于2007-08-17 06:21:29  IP: 219.129.189.*
      hehe, 同意hsutter的说法。

      SOA归根结底,只不过是一种系统的架构方法而已。
      芮先生说的这些,我想从我的角度,实际上都是在讲如果我真的能够把SOA完全贯彻下去后,可能的一种结果,但是在实际上,这个是真的吗?
      还有多少企业,完全不需要任何IT系统,实质上也活的很好,这个从本质上讲,企业的运营并不一定需要IT系统支撑,管理也并不一定要搞多么复杂的系统。
      现在的一种不好的风气,就是把很多是是而非的概念,胡乱掺和在一起,其实根本没有解决问题,就像文中所说:“避免了管理语言和IT语言翻译引起的差距”,这个完全是一种臆想而已,这些搞系统建设的,甚至一天都没有在这种企业呆过,都没有做过管理者,如何可以理解管理语言是什么?况且,他真的明白IT语言是什么吗?说句不客气的话,目前在国内,能懂管理的人本来不多,明白IT本质的人也不多,要两者得兼,无异于痴人说梦。
      说什么有了SOA,就可以管理如何先进,业务如何高效等等,我的建议,先搞明白了什么是管理,什么是业务,再说不迟。
      老是说一些为了建设SOA,我们要找一个切入点,我们要搞流程梳理这些不痛不痒的话,其实根本没有解决核心问题。
      求你们了,不要再忽悠了,恶心。
      发表评论  


      当前用户设置只有注册用户才能发表评论。如果你没有登录,请点击登录
      Csdn Blog version 3.1a
      Copyright © Juishl